I have a custom table set up with a specified layout, and when you're adding a record, it displays in the correct order. But when you're displaying the results, it's out of order. Now it's not consistently in that particular wrong order. It seems to want to display its lists first, which is weird.
Fixed in 4.0.60.3
Fixing this issue may have caused another issue: Custom table not displaying fields